In Reply To: Note that Question 23A on SF-86 asks whether you have EVER been charged or convicted of a felony. There is no age limit, nor is there a 7 or 10 year lookback limit. Ever means ever. If not answered honestly, and it comes out during poly, you're dead meat.
Message: follows after 23A on the SF-86 I believe, which also asks whether you have ever been ARRESTED, regardless of the fact that you may never have been charged, or the records have been expunged. If you've ever done anything, you need to be upfront about it. Regarding when to tell them about it, cm492 said yesterday that it's best to disclose it on the SF-86, NOT during interviews since the interviewers don't care about it because the security dept. is completely seperate. I tend to agree with that IF the recruiters are going to go to bat for you, but are there any other oponions on that?
